The Association for Art History (AAH) (formerly Association of Art Historians) is a British organisation promoting the professional practice and public understanding of art history. Formed in 1974 as the Association of Art Historians,[1] it rebranded in 2016.[2] It is based in London and is a registered charity (No. 1154066).[3]

Membership

Individual membership is open to anyone with a professional commitment to and interest in art history and visual culture. Institutional membership is also available.[4]

Governance and financial

The Association is governed by a board of trustees. For the year ended 31 December 2010, the AAH had a gross income of £396,818 and expenditure of £359,507 according to accounts filed with the Charity Commission.[3]

Publications

There is a quarterly newsletter, the Bulletin, and a peer-reviewed scholarly journal Art History published five times a year in association with Wiley-Blackwell.[5]

Events

Events include an annual conference, held in April.[6][7][8]

Affiliations

The AAH is affiliated with the US College Art Association (CAA) and supports the Comité International d'Histoire de l'Art (CIHA).[2]
